2022 Marietta Cellars Cabernet Sauvignon "Arme"

Winery: Marietta Cellars
Vintage: 2022
Wine Name/Vineyard: "Arme"
Wine Category: Cabernet Sauvignon
Grape blend: 86% Cabernet Sauvignon, 8% Merlot, 4% Malbec & 2% Petit Verdot
Bottle size: 750 ml
Region: McDowell Valley
State or country: CA
Price: $30
Cases produced: 5,000
KWG Score: 92 (based on 5 reviews)
Ken's Wine Rating: Very Good+ (92)
Review date: March 13, 2026
Wine Review: This very dark garnet colored Cabernet Sauvignon from Marietta Cellars opens with a dark chocolate and black currant bouquet with hints of tobacco and blackberry. On the palate, this wine is full bodied with integrated medium plus acidity. The mouthfeel is nicely balanced, very smooth, and fresh for a Cab. The flavor profile is a spiced black plum and gentle black licorice blend with notes of cherry, sage, and stone dust. I also detected hints of tobacco, olive, and cocoa. The finish is dry, and its flavors, acidity, and fine-grained tannins drift away nicely. I would pair this crowd-pleasing Cabernet Sauvignon with butterflied filet mignon. Enjoy - Ken
Winemaker Notes: Marietta’s husband, Armé, nurtured my father’s love for this majestic landscape we call home. Like an early morning horse ride through chaparral, this Cabernet kicks up waves of floral, mint, and dusty sage on the nose. Elevated, clear, and refreshing, this wine startles and intrigues. Across the palate a broad flood of grippy tannins is eroded by a core of velvet. Fresh and rounded, big yet steely, with hints of Kalamata olive under the primary note of blueberry, this wine has incredible focus with settled length. Delicious now, this will show added layers and depth over the next 5-15 years.
